Here is a few pictures of the glass sculptures created by American artist Dale Chihuly. These are currently on display at the Phipps Conservatory and Botanical Garden located in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Much of Chihuly's inspiration comes from his mother's garden, along with his love of the ocean and its creatures. He is well known for his use of intense colours and combining several pieces of blown glass into one sculpture.
When I went to visit Phipps Conservatory and Botanical Garden, the original exhibit by artist Dale Chihuly was no longer on display. At that time, there was a new exhibit on chocolate. But as I made my way through the conservatory, I kept seeing all these fantastic glass sculptures - the remnants of his exhibit. I didn't know why they were there or that they had been created by Dale Chihuly. In fact, I had no idea who Dale Chihuly was. All I knew is that I was quite taken with the glass sculptures and vowed to learn more about them.
I love the way the sculptures have been added in the gardens, as if they are simply an extension of the garden. It is inspiring to see how art and nature can be combined together so beautifully and naturally.
